Charchee Mar 19, 2017 07:24 AM

Should be a spring around that port that your cap is covering and a bolt through it compressing the spring. Bet you can find those two parts super easy in a salvage yard for little of nothing.

I am very familiar with that particular cap. When I did some modifications to my engine, i needed to use a bunch of caps. Some of the caps were thick, black rubber and I bought them in individual sizes. I also ended up buying some of those type of caps because I couldn't find the black ones in the right size at the particular store I was at. The black rubber ones are still doing fine. All of the ones like the one in your picture failed within 6 months. You are going to need to do something about that cap pretty soon.
